Folded Card Base with Decorative Accents

Start with a simple folded card and enhance it with colorful borders, washi tape, or small stickers to add visual interest instantly.
Using contrasting colors for the front and inside pages can make your design feel layered and intentional without complicating the process.
Stamp and Ink Combinations

Rubber stamps and ink pads allow you to create repeating patterns, cute illustrations, or elegant motifs in just a few minutes.
Experiment with different ink colors and stamp pressures to achieve a unique look that matches your personality and the card recipientβs style.

Watercolor Washes for a Soft Background
Applying gentle watercolor washes behind your main elements creates a dreamy background that feels artistic and serene.
You can blend multiple colors or keep it monochromatic, depending on the mood you want to convey and the theme of your message.
Die Cutting and Layered Elements
Using a die cutting machine or pre-cut stencils lets you create intricate shapes that layer perfectly on top of one another.
Adding dimension with foam adhesive dots under certain pieces gives your card a professional, gallery-like finish that stands out immediately.

Holiday and Seasonal Cards
Incorporating classic motifs like snowflakes, lanterns, or seasonal flowers instantly connects your card to the time of year.
Using metallic pens or foil accents can bring a touch of glamour to otherwise simple holiday designs without overwhelming the layout.
Birthday and Celebration Cards
Bright colors, confetti graphics, and playful fonts work wonderfully for birthday cards that radiate energy and joy.
Including a small pocket with a printed message or a tiny gift adds an interactive element that surprises and delights the recipient.
